My friend does memory books for people as presents for wedding's, birthdays etc. She starts with the year they are born and has a page for every year since then. School photos are ideal especially since they are usually dated. On each page she puts a photo and tries to find something in the news or something that was invented. People love these - they are so thoughtful and very cheap to make!!0
